ONUR Tactical Mesh Networking System (OSR-IP1000) provides mobile data networking technology for network-centric operations in remote locations or mobile platforms.
The system designed to be operated as an IP over Radio with HF/VHF/UHF radios and/or other wireless systems and works and works on under local network topology.
System is based on direct, dynamic and adhoc network communication infrastructure and consists of a number of components developed by ONUR, such as Wireless Communication Module, Hybrid Network Subnet Router and Software Based Modem. The System enables sharing of the communication resources between the platforms based on the user needs and priorities. The system can automatically utilize all available communication lines, and with dynamic selection of relays and bandwidth provisioning, delivers the data packing to target address. The system sets up active data exchange channels between all elements, by multi hop relaying capability for beyond line of sight communication.
OSR-IP1000 has autonomous and reliable messaging infrastructure using delivery confirmation algorithms and data periodization, and allows any kind of IP data such as web browsing, e-mail, messaging, chat, video stream etc. transmission.
System delivers appropriatebandwidth over the communication channels available and provides autonomous share of the data communication channels with other platforms of the task force.
Tactical Mesh Networking System is a simple and cost-effective solution providing reliable, mobile IP networking capability between platforms such as ships, UAVs, ground vehicles. It can also be used for deployable bases and forward operation bases communication needs at remote locations.
It enables a long-range, point-to-point, point-to-multipoint medium and high data rate communication networking, and be used as a substructure of all command and control systems network requirements
